How do I dim a date in VBA?
Date and Time
- Dim exampleDate As Date. exampleDate = DateValue(“Jan 19, 2020”) MsgBox Year(exampleDate)
- Dim firstDate As Date, secondDate As Date. firstDate = DateValue(“Jan 19, 2020”) secondDate = DateAdd(“d”, 3, firstDate) MsgBox secondDate.
- Dim y As Double. y = TimeValue(“09:20:01”) MsgBox y.
What is dim in Excel macro?
Dim in the VBA language is short for Dimension and it is used to declare variables. The Dim statement is put at the start of a VBA module after the Sub statement (short for Subroutine). It is a way to refer to the declared term rather than the same object over and over again.
What does dim as single mean in VBA?
Dimension
The VBA Single data type is used to store numbers that require decimal places. It can store from -3.4028235E+38 through -1.401298E-45 for negative values and from 1.401298E-45 through 3.4028235E+38 for positive values. To declare an Single variable, you use the Dim Statement (short for Dimension): 1.
How do I get the current date and time in Excel VBA?
The Microsoft Excel NOW function returns the current system date and time. The NOW function is a built-in function in Excel that is categorized as a Date/Time Function. It can be used as a worksheet function (WS) and a VBA function (VBA) in Excel.
What is the DIM statement format in VBA?
Format of the VBA Dim Statement. The format of the Dim statement is shown below ‘ 1. BASIC VARIABLE ‘ Declaring a basic variable Dim [variable name] As [type] ‘ Declaring a fixed string Dim [variable name] As String * [size] ‘ 2. VARIANT Dim [variable name] As Variant Dim [variable name] ‘ 3.
How to make a macro to declare a date in Excel?
To execute the code lines, click the command button on the sheet. Year, Month, Day of a Date The following macro gets the year of a date. To declare a date, use the Dim statement.
How do I make dim mandatory in Excel?
We can make Dim mandatory in a module by typing “Option Explicit” at the top of a module. We can make this happen automatically in each new module by selecting Tools->Options from the menu and checking the box beside “Require Variable Declaration”.
What does dim mymatrix as double mean in Excel?
Dim MyMatrix (1 To 5, 4 To 9, 3 To 5)As Double ‘ BirthDay is an array of dates with indexes from 1 to 10. Dim BirthDay (1 To 10)As Date ‘ MyArray is a dynamic array of variants.